Anybody arguing either side of Germany's seeming lack of participation in the Cold War should know two things:
1)The Cold War was about one place on this planet, the Fulda Gap along the inner German border. That's where the T-72s would have rolled.
2)The reason W Germany didn't participate in NATO beyond the FRG is that the victors in WW II made certain the Bundeswehr was prevented from doing so by the postwar constitution. Same thing applies to Japan.
It's neither good nor bad, it's just the way it was--and remains today.
